Why Partnering with a Nursing Staffing Agency is Beneficial for Hospitals and Clinics

Partnering with a nursing staffing agency can be incredibly beneficial for hospitals and clinics. These agencies specialize in providing qualified and experienced nurses to fill temporary and permanent positions within healthcare facilities. Here are a few reasons why partnering with a nursing staffing agency can be a great decision for hospitals and clinics.

Flexibility: One of the main benefits of working with a nursing staffing agency is its flexibility. Hospitals and clinics often have fluctuating staffing needs, and working with a staffing agency allows them to quickly and easily fill open positions as needed. This can help to ensure that patients receive the care they need, even when a facility is short-staffed.

Cost-effective: Hiring a nurse through a staffing agency can be more cost-effective than hiring a nurse directly. Staffing agencies handle all of the recruitment, background checks, and paperwork, which can save hospitals and clinics a significant amount of time and money. Additionally, working with a staffing agency allows hospitals and clinics to avoid the costs associated with recruiting and training new nurses.

Quality of Staff: Staffing agencies have a wide pool of experienced and qualified nurses to choose from, which ensures that hospitals and clinics can find the right nurse for their specific needs. Staffing agencies also handle all of the necessary background checks, so hospitals and clinics can have peace of mind knowing that their staff is fully qualified and trustworthy.
